Dayon Hayes comes up with two sacks in debut at Pitt

Pitt defensive end Dayon Hayes earned a reputation as a sack artist during his time at Pittsburgh's Westinghouse High School, and he lived up to the hype in his collegiate debut with the Panthers on Saturday.

During the 55-0 rout of Austin Peay at Heinz Field, Hayes took the field for the first time in the fourth quarter. At that point, the game was well in hand. The Panthers led the Governors 48-0, the backups from both teams were in the game and the final two quarters had been shortened to 10 minutes each.

It was with 6:35 left in the game that Hayes first made his presence known, as he brought down Austin Peay quarterback Kam Williams for an eight-yard loss.
